Spiked with Spice: Ginger Ciders

by | Oct 19, 2015

Ginger is often an acquired taste, but once you let it get the best of you, its versatility is right up there with the likes of pumpkin (ahem, Starbucks does make a gingerbread latte, you know). With that knowledge, if you find that your warm mug of ginger tea and scrumptious plate of gingersnaps are lacking the kick you crave, throw some ginger cider onto the palate to properly complete the theme. Here are few ginger-slapped scrumpys that are classically fall, but with their own special twist.

Ginger Peach || Vander Mill || Spring Lake, M
When you combine the spiciness of ginger with the sweetness of peach, you get Ginger Peach cider—a delicate yet delicious dynamic that comes to life atop notes of locally grown and pressed Michigan apples. Enjoy this one by itself or pair it with the pulled pork sandwich from Vander Mill’s kitchen.

Gingeroot || Millstone Cellars || Monkton, MD
If you thought ginger cider sounded unique on its own, wait until you taste this one, infused with raw blueberry honey. This unexpected twist is actually unsurprising coming from Millstone Cellars, where the cidery thrives on a mission of art and sensory analysis over science.

Ginger Bite || Apple Outlaw || Applegate, OR
Crafted with Peruvian yellow ginger and a blend of apples from Apple Outlaw’s family-owned orchard, this aptly named cider indeed has a bite to it. Even the cidermakers—both from California—agree that it’s tough to beat good ol’ Northwest apples.

Firecracker || Blue Bee Cider || Richmond, VA
You know dessert wine exists, but have you heard of dessert ginger cider? Well, Blue Bee Cider’s Firecracker is exactly that, and this limited edition find is handcrafted with Virginia Gold Rush apples and an infusion of ginger. Its gold hue truly is reminiscent of gold and fireworks.

Ginger-Carrot Apple || Aaron Burr Cidery || Wurtsboro, NY
With distinct ciders such as the Malus Baccata (Siberian Crabapple) and Appinette (a blend of the Traminette grape variety and apples), Ginger-Carrot Apple cider fits right into the mix from Aaron Burr Cidery. Made with ginger and carrot straight from Chinatown, this creation is the perfect pairing for your favorite Asian cuisine.

Forest Ginger || Finnriver Farm & Cidery || Chimacum, WA
The fall seasonal blend from Finnriver, this cider is of course the missing link to your fireside-infused fall night in. Woodsy, earthy notes from Washington apples with forest-harvested fir tips plus warm ginger aromas will have you feeling quite festive.

Hibiscus Ginger || Awestruck Ciders || Walton, NY
We can’t think of enough reasons to indulge in this work of cider art. In addition to its enchanting pink hue, the elixir boasts floral notes from being steeped in dried hibiscus calyces. Top that off with ginger root infusion and we are pretty awestruck.
